logo

Output 1621fb0fe951acf6e3887ba858a89a43252c770a25c11b3ececadf15bc4e0821:0

value
282828417
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6f60c752d8e08e8161ae253caacde308a18ff9c1 OP_EQUAL
address
3Bqvs8dxRXeRmWQZbSwnfbPnBUcZgKVigP
transaction
1621fb0fe951acf6e3887ba858a89a43252c770a25c11b3ececadf15bc4e0821